Backflow Prevention & Testing in Perris
Backflow prevention involves installing and maintaining devices that stop contaminated water from reversing flow into your clean drinking water supply. Property owners in Perris typically need this service annually, especially if they have irrigation systems, fire suppression systems, or commercial properties, to comply with local health regulations and protect public health.
This service is crucial for preventing the contamination of your potable water supply with pollutants or toxins, safeguarding the health of your family and community. Neglecting backflow prevention can lead to serious health risks, fines from the Perris Water Department, and potential water shut-off until compliance is met.

Frequently asked questions
How often do backflow devices need to be tested in Perris?
In Perris, backflow prevention devices typically require annual testing and certification by a qualified technician to ensure they are functioning correctly and to comply with local regulations.
What types of properties require backflow prevention?
Commercial properties, multi-family residences, and properties with irrigation systems, fire suppression systems, or boilers are common examples of those requiring backflow prevention in Perris.
What is the difference between an RPZ and a PVB?
An RPZ (Reduced Pressure Zone) assembly offers high-level protection against both backpressure and backsiphonage, suitable for high-hazard applications. A PVB (Pressure Vacuum Breaker) is for lower-hazard applications and protects only against backsiphonage.
What happens if my backflow device fails its test?
If your backflow device fails its test, it must be repaired or replaced promptly by a certified technician. The Perris Water Department will require a retest to ensure compliance and prevent potential water contamination.
